20x16 image printed on 26x22 Fine Art Rag Paper with 3" (76mm) white border. Our Fine Art Prints are printed on 300gsm 100% acid free, PH neutral paper with archival properties. This printing method is used by museums and art collections to exhibit photographs and art reproductions.

Our fine art prints are high-quality prints made using a paper called Photo Rag. This 100% cotton rag fibre paper is known for its exceptional image sharpness, rich colors, and high level of detail, making it a popular choice for professional photographers and artists. EDITORS COMMENTS
This evocative photograph captures the essence of the grape harvest in Champagne, France during the early 1930s. The image shows a group of dedicated peasants, their faces etched with the tireless effort and focus of the harvest season. Dressed in simple work clothes and armed with wicker baskets, they carefully pick ripe grapes from the vine, their movements synchronized in a rhythmic dance passed down through generations. The lush vineyards of Champagne, with their rolling hills and verdant foliage, stretch out in the background, a testament to the region's rich agricultural heritage. The grapes, heavy with juice and bursting with flavor, are the lifeblood of the Champagne industry, which has thrived in this area since the 17th century. The harvest season in Champagne is a time of great tradition and community, as families and neighbors come together to pick the grapes and celebrate the end of the growing season. The grapes are carefully selected, sorted, and pressed to extract the juice, which will later be transformed into the world-renowned sparkling wine. This photograph offers a glimpse into the past, transporting us back to a simpler time when the connection between the land, the people, and the fruit of their labor was deeply intertwined. It serves as a reminder of the history and cultural significance of Champagne and the grape harvest, which continues to be celebrated and cherished to this day.
